Abstract

The paper analyzes the components of the cam profile of a camshaft of an internal combustion engine. The authors developed the method of calculating the width and area of contact, as well as the degree of slippage occurring in the friction pair consisting of a cam and tappet sleeve, resistance to wear of the cam profile, depending on the roughness of the friction surfaces working in the lubricating medium. Studying the wear on the profile of the cam in parts shows that uneven wear occurs along its surface. The values of the parameters affecting the wear process are shown by choosing the wearing environment on the surface of the cam. The trends of changes in the amount of wear in the profile of the cam are presented in the form of a table in the generalized case, and the final conclusions are reached based on the calculation results.
